Output 3b1583aee284afac4f42cf4862de3e5fa3765dbc364a8ccdbf38a00a0da2fdc7:1

value
1306097
script pubkey
OP_0 OP_PUSHBYTES_20 ba3b4a453f308db8767e7ba4f214951cb6181a04
address
bc1qhga553flxzxmsan70wj0y9y4rjmpsxsy42f3x8
transaction
3b1583aee284afac4f42cf4862de3e5fa3765dbc364a8ccdbf38a00a0da2fdc7
confirmations
384002
spent
true